1972: A close-up 8mm home movie shot captures a pile of brown dirt on a plain Idaho hillside, with the camera slowly zooming in as the earth shifts and clumps move. The raw, unfiltered footage shows natural terrain being disturbed, with dirt clods shifting and settling in a quiet, ordinary moment. This vintage 8mm clip offers authentic retro charm, ideal for historical or nostalgic projects. The grainy texture and natural lighting reflect classic 1970s home movie aesthetics, evoking a sense of time and place in rural America.
